Mid Sleeper Cabin Beds

Mid sleeper cabin beds offer the perfect balance between a fun space for kids to play in and a comfortable sleeping platform. These imaginative designs for children's bedrooms are slightly higher than traditional single bed designs but less than high-sleeper models. They offer space for storage or play and usually have an easy-to-access staircase.

With our 2ft 6 mid-sleeper cabin beds, you are able to choose between a solid pine slatted base or a premium pocket-sprung mattress. A solid slatted base is an economical option since it is compatible with standard UK single mattresses. However an upholstered bed offers the best combination of comfort and support.

Since a mid-sleeper is a bit higher than a regular bed you might want to think about opting for a bed with a guard rail that will help prevent your child from rolling out of bed. This is a great safety feature for young children and will provide you with a sense of security in the event that they do get out of bed during the night.

A guard rail comes in the majority of high and mid sleeper cabin beds, providing some extra security for your child. It can be set on either the left or right side of the mattress according to what you prefer and the space available in your bedroom. It is recommended that carpets are placed under a railing to decrease the risk of slippage and accidents. It is also possible to add some sort of barrier that protects such as a bed protector, to provide added security.
